06.12.07 - Christal Lara signs with
NAIA power Dickinson State
Cerritos College
volleyball setter
Christal Lara,
who was a 2nd Team All-South Coast Conference selection,
became the second Falcon player to sign a scholarship.
Lara will join NAIA powerhouse Dickinson State (ND)
University, who finished fifth in the NAIA National
Championship this past season, and have won the last 12
Dakota Athletic Conference championship. While with the
Falcons this past season, Lara helped the team to a
second place finish in the South Coast Coast Conference
as a right side hitter and setter. She appeared in 80 of
the team's 87 games and finished with 65 kills, 275
assists, 114 digs, 31 service aces and 40 blocks...[more]
05.17.07 - Ali Oliver named head coach
at Whittier College
After spending two seasons as the co-head
coach of the Cerritos College volleyball team,
Ali Oliver
has recently been named the new head coach at Whittier
College. This will be the first head coaching position
at the four-year level for Oliver, who helped lead the
Falcons to a pair of second place finishes in the South
Coast Conference the past two seasons. Oliver will also
be taking over a Poets team that went 3-18 on the year
and are members of the Southern California
Intercollegiate Athlete Conference playing at the
Division III level...[more]

10.25.06 - Transformation continues as
Falcons beat El Camino in four
A month ago, the Cerritos College
volleyball team was searching for answers, as they were
mired in a slump with a 1-5 record entering South Coast
Conference play. After an opening round loss to El
Camino College, it was unsure as to whether or not the
team would even qualify for the post-season. Since then,
Cerritos has won six out of their last seven matches,
which includes a thrilling 30-21, 30-27, 13-30, 30-25
win over the Warriors at home on Wednesday night. El
Camino entered the match as the #2 team in the state and
the final undefeated team in the state. With the win,
the Falcons are now 7-7 on the year and 6-2 in
conference play. They will now travel to East Los
Angeles College for a 6:00 p.m. contest on Friday...[more]
